An exquisite release of exceptionally scarce Japanese single malt whisky from the renowned Karuizawa Distillery. This whisky underwent a 35-year aging process in a single sherry butt before being bottled in 2017 with a total of 505 bottles produced. The packaging showcases the artwork of 3D artist Fazzino, depicting a picturesque snowy scene in Japan. Truly a highly sought-after collector’s item.

Karuizawa 35 Year Old 1981 (cask 6412) – Fazzino is a rare and highly sought-after Japanese whisky, renowned for its exquisite craftsmanship and unparalleled flavor profile. Distilled in 1981 at the legendary Karuizawa distillery, nestled in the picturesque mountains of Nagano Prefecture, this expression represents the pinnacle of Japanese whisky artistry.

Matured for an impressive 35 years in a single sherry cask with the designation number 6412, this limited edition release offers a glimpse into the rich heritage and meticulous aging process of Karuizawa whiskies. Each bottle is a testament to the distillery’s commitment to excellence and tradition.

The Fazzino edition of Karuizawa 35 Year Old 1981 is characterized by its distinctive label adorned with vibrant and captivating artwork by the renowned 3D pop artist Charles Fazzino. This unique collaboration adds an extra layer of allure and exclusivity to an already exceptional whisky, making it a prized collector’s item among enthusiasts and connoisseurs alike.

On the palate, Karuizawa 35 Year Old 1981 reveals a symphony of complex flavors, with rich notes of dried fruits, dark chocolate, oak, and subtle spices intertwining harmoniously. Its velvety texture and lingering finish leave a lasting impression, inviting sippers to indulge in a truly transcendent whisky experience.

With only a limited number of bottles available worldwide, Karuizawa 35 Year Old 1981 (cask 6412) – Fazzino represents a rare opportunity to savor the legacy of one of Japan’s most revered distilleries and immerse oneself in the artistry of both whisky-making and visual expression.
